Four molecules of ags have speeds 1,2,3 and 4 `km//s`.The volue of the root mean square speed of the gas molecules is

A

`(1)/(2)sqrt(15)kms^(-1)`

B

`(1)/(2)sqrt(10)kms^(-1)`

C

`2.5kms^(-1)`

D

`sqrt(((15)/(2)))kms^(-1)`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D
